The summons shall be signed by the clerk and dated the day it is issued, be under the seal of the court, contain the name of the court and the names of the parties, be directed to the defendant, state the name and address of the plaintiff‘s attorney, if any, otherwise the plaintiff’s address, and the time within which the place where the defendant is required to appear and defend as provided by law, and shall notify him that in case of his failure to do so judgment by default will be rendered against him for the relief demanded in the petition.
